BudgetView is a personal budgeting and finance tracking software. It allows users to set budgets, track income and expenses, monitor account balances, and analyze spending habits. The goal of BudgetView is to help users gain control of their finances through budget planning and visualization of spending patterns.
KMyMoney is an open-source personal finance manager software for Linux. It allows users to track bank accounts, stocks, budgets, and other financial accounts to help manage personal finances.
